Overview of Merchandising Inventory Management Software Market
The Merchandising Inventory Management Software market encompasses digital solutions designed to streamline and automate the tracking, ordering, and replenishment of inventory across various retail and wholesale channels. Core products include inventory tracking systems, point-of-sale integrations, demand forecasting tools, and analytics platforms that provide real-time insights into stock levels and sales performance. These solutions are vital for sectors such as retail, apparel, consumer electronics, and food & beverage, where inventory accuracy directly impacts sales and customer satisfaction.
In the global economy, effective inventory management software enhances supply chain resilience, reduces waste, and improves operational efficiency. As businesses increasingly shift towards omnichannel retail models, the demand for integrated, scalable inventory solutions continues to grow. The market’s importance is underscored by its role in supporting digital transformation strategies, enabling companies to respond swiftly to market trends, optimize stock levels, and improve profitability in a highly competitive environment.

Key Trends
Artificial intelligence and automation are revolutionizing inventory management by enabling predictive analytics, demand forecasting, and automated replenishment, thus reducing human error and operational costs. Sustainability and ESG trends are influencing product development, with vendors integrating eco-friendly features and promoting responsible supply chain practices. Smart technologies such as IoT sensors and RFID are enhancing real-time tracking accuracy and visibility across inventory networks.
Consumer behavior shifts towards faster delivery and personalized shopping experiences are compelling retailers to adopt more sophisticated inventory solutions. The integration of these trends is expected to accelerate market growth, fostering innovation and creating new opportunities for vendors to differentiate their offerings and meet evolving customer expectations.
